Alex Salmond has appeared in court for the start of his trial on attempted rape and sexual assault charges.

Scotland's former first minister is charged with 14 alleged sexual offences against 10 women, all of which he denies.

The 65-year-old appeared in the dock at Edinburgh's High Court on Monday flanked by two security officers.

A panel of 15 jurors were selected and the charges were read to them.

Judge Lady Dorrian told the jurors that Salmond was a "well-known public figure" and stressed that they must come to their verdicts based on the evidence heard in the trial alone.

The panel were asked to consider a list of questions by the judge to ensure their impartiality in the case.

They included whether jurors personally knew Salmond or any of the alleged victims or had "any dealings… in a private or professional capacity" with them.

Jurors were also asked if they had any "private knowledge" about the case and if they have "any strong feelings of support or animosity" towards Salmond or his accusers.

Among the charges against Salmond, he is accused of attempting to rape a woman at Bute House, the official residence of Scotland's first minister, in June 2014 during the country's independence referendum campaign.

He is also accused of sexually assaulting a woman with intent to rape in December 2013.

Overall, he is accused of two indecent assaults and 10 sexual assaults, an attempted rape and a sexual assault with intent to rape.

The charges span from 29 June 2008 to 11 November 2014, with one sexual assault said to have taken place in the month of the Scottish independence referendum.

Salmond was Scotland's first minister from 2007 to 2014.

His trial is expected to last for four weeks.
